Dimensions of a 30-Foot Container
Before exploring their energy, it is essential to comprehend the particular dimensions of a 30-foot container. Here is a standardized table that shows the important measurements for a typical 30-foot shipping container:
DimensionMeasurement (feet)Measurement (meters)Exterior Length309.14Outside Width82.44Exterior Height8.52.59Interior Length29.58.99Interior Width7.72.34Interior Height7.92.39Tare Weight4,400 lbs1,996 kgMaximum Payload28,800 lbs13,068 kgTotal Weight Capacity33,200 lbs15,300 kgSecret Features of 30-Foot Containers

2. Just how much does a 30-foot container weigh?
The tare weight of a basic 30-foot container is roughly 4,400 lbs (1,996 kg). This weight will differ depending on the Container 30 Ft's particular design and features.
3. Can a 30-foot container be tailored?
Yes, 30 Foot Container dimensions-foot containers can be tailored for different functions. Typical modifications include adding windows, insulation, HVAC systems, and shelving for storage.
